Electronic device capable of protecting confidential data
11502832 · 2022-11-15 · ·

An electronic device includes a first non-volatile memory and an application circuit. The first non-volatile memory stores first encrypted data encrypted with a global key. The application circuit includes a second non-volatile memory, a decryption unit, a local key unit, and an encryption unit. The second non-volatile memory stores the global key. The decryption unit is coupled to the first non-volatile memory and the second non-volatile memory. The decryption unit retrieves the global key from the second non-volatile memory and decrypts the first encrypted data with the global key to generate plain data. The local key unit generates or stores a local key. The encryption unit is coupled to the local key unit. The encryption unit encrypts the plain data with the local key to generate second encrypted data and overwrites the first encrypted data in the first non-volatile memory with the second encrypted data.

INFORMATION PROCESSING DEVICE, INFORMATION RECORDING MEDIUM, AND INFORMATION PROCESSING METHOD, AND PROGRAM
20170220783 · 2017-08-03 · ·

A configuration in which a reliable source of illegal copy content is analyzed using content in which a reproduction path can be set is realized. Content which has a segment area including a plurality of items of variation data which can be decrypted using different keys and in which a reproduction path corresponding to the selected variation data can be set is used. Each item of variation data is configured such that embedded information such as a digital watermark can be acquired from decrypted data. Each item of variation data includes a 192-byte source packet or a 6144-byte aligned unit. A reproduction device selects and reproduces one item of variation data from each segment area on the basis of a variation data identifier recorded in the variation data.

Method of playing system stream files with different recording formats

A non-transitory tangible recording medium stores recorded AV data. The AV data includes a system stream file played by a playback device and a management information file having management information corresponding to the system stream file. The system stream file includes a first segment including repeated a first data unit that be decrypted using a first decryption key that the playback device individually has and a second data unit that cannot be decrypted by the first decryption key. The system stream file also includes a second segment which can be decrypted using a second decryption key that the playback device has in common with another playback device. The management information file has a start source packet number, which identifies a start source packet out of a plurality of source packets storing an I-picture that is a random access point, and the start source packet is situated in the second segment.

INFORMATION PROCESSING DEVICE, INFORMATION RECORDING MEDIUM, AND INFORMATION PROCESSING METHOD, AND PROGRAM
20170322890 · 2017-11-09 ·

A configuration capable of performing reliable source analysis of illegal copy content using content in which a reproduction path is settable is implemented. Content in which an individual segment region including a plurality of pieces of variation data which include different identification information embedded therein and are decryptable using different keys and a common segment region including single data are provided, and variation data is configured with an aligned unit is set. A content reproducing device calculates a reproduction path by applying a device key and selects and reproduces an aligned unit corresponding to the reproduction path on the basis of a variation data identifier recorded in an adaptation field in a plain text region at the head of a plurality of aligned units constituting the variation data.

Method of playing system stream files with different recording formats

A playback method and a playback device for playing a system stream file are provided. The playback method uses the playback device having one or more memories and circuitry to play the system stream file. The playback method includes reading the system stream file and identifying whether the system stream file to be played back is a first system stream file having a first file format or a second system stream file having a second file format. If the system stream file to be played back is the first system stream file, the method further includes converting a file format of the system stream file that has been read out from the first file format into the second file format. The playback method further includes decoding the system stream file having the second file format.

Content individualization

Content individualization, including: encrypting a first part of a source data set using a first key creating a first encrypted data set; encrypting a second part of the source data set using a second key creating a second encrypted data set; encrypting the second part of the source data set using a third key creating a third encrypted data set; and combining the first encrypted data set, the second encrypted data set, and the third encrypted data set to form a final encrypted data set. Method of playing system stream files with different recording formats

A non-transitory tangible recording medium storing AV data having a system stream file is provided. The system stream file is played by a playback device. The system stream file includes an individual decryption key and a common decryption key. The individual decryption key is owned individually by each of multiple playback devices. The common decryption key is owned in common by the playback devices. The system stream file includes a first system stream file to be played back using both the individual decryption key and the common decryption key. The system stream file also includes a second system stream file to be played back using only the common decryption key among the individual decryption key and the common decryption key.
